采用液相色谱-质谱联用技术检测酒石酸阿福特罗粗品中的有关物质。采用Sepax Amethyst-C_8色谱柱,以乙腈∶含0.3%乙酸铵的1%甲酸水溶液为流动相,梯度洗脱;采用LC-二极管阵列检测器(PDA)测定各有关物质的UV吸收,乙腈辅助电喷雾正离子化的LC-MS/MS法测定各有关物质的母离子和子离子,并进行解析,推测出7个主要有关物质的结构,通过与已知化合物对照品进行HPLC比对,确证了Ⅰ、Ⅲ和Ⅳ的结构。
